A Novel Short-Term Residential Electric Load Forecasting Method Based on Adaptive Load Aggregation and Deep Learning Algorithms

TL;DR: In this article, an optimal number of households would be selected adaptively, and the total aggregated residential load of the selected households is used for load prediction, and ordering points to identify the clustering structure (OPTICS) algorithm is also selected to cluster households with similar power consumption patterns adaptively.

Energy storage system optimization based on a multi-time scale decomposition-coordination algorithm for wind-ESS systems

TL;DR: In this paper, the decomposition-coordination energy storage system (ESS) optimization method was used to solve the constructed corresponding three submodels for different ESS application scenarios, and the emerging battery ESS has also been discussed in the optimization process based on the battery cost and the net earnings of the whole system.
